sctp: move transport flush code out of sctp_outq_flush
authorMarcelo Ricardo Leitner <marcelo.leitner@gmail.com>
Mon, 14 May 2018 17:34:41 +0000 (14:34 -0300)
committerDavid S. Miller <davem@davemloft.net>
Tue, 15 May 2018 02:57:15 +0000 (22:57 -0400)
To the new sctp_outq_flush_transports.

Comment on Nagle is outdated and removed. Nagle is performed earlier, while
checking if the chunk fits the packet: if the outq length is not enough to
fill the packet, it returns SCTP_XMIT_DELAY.

So by when it gets to sctp_outq_flush_transports, it has to go through all
enlisted transports.
